    The first POV inherently acts as an unreliable narrator. The narrative camera uses the...

    The first POV inherently acts as an unreliable narrator. The narrative camera uses the character's perspective directly to perceive their world. You cannot know the emotions and thoughts of other characters. Even if the "I" provides interpretations regarding other characters, that information...
